The annual Cincinnati Music Festival, one of the largest urban music events in the United States, commenced on July 23, 2026, at Paycor Stadium. The festival, running through July 25, features a diverse lineup of R&B, soul, and hip-hop artists, including Mary J. Blige, Charlie Wilson, Nelly, and Talib Kweli. Opening night was dedicated to a special tribute to Hip Hop Music, setting the stage for three days of performances.
